~sircmpwn/xrgears

ref: 1ac9460a3fe49c9a47bc6d8262e124fd3d369758 xrgears/vitamin-k d---------
Add wayland-direct window mode

For testing DRM leasing on Wayland with a VR headset
975708bd — Lubosz Sarnecki 2 years ago
window: direct: Fix formatting. Don't comment print.
74ca52c4 — Gonzalo Aguilar Delgado 2 years ago
Revert display resolutions change
24c63443 — Lubosz Sarnecki 2 years ago
vikTextOverlay: Use correct layout in attachement descriptor.

Fixes validation warning and bug on Wayland and modern Intel.
6d5c86f9 — Lubosz Sarnecki 2 years ago
vikTextOverlay: Use correct layout in descriptor.

Fixes validation warning.
eb006e20 — Lubosz Sarnecki 2 years ago
vikWindowWayland: Use initialize display and mode when not set.
40284ad1 — Lubosz Sarnecki 2 years ago
vikLog: Add depth formats.
38fe90c3 — Lubosz Sarnecki 2 years ago
Fix -Wsign-compare.
631c82f0 — Lubosz Sarnecki 2 years ago
Fix -Wnon-virtual-dtor.
789b5277 — Lubosz Sarnecki 2 years ago
vikRenderer: move TextOverlay include where it's needed. Fixes warning.
ed3c6753 — Lubosz Sarnecki 2 years ago
vikWindow: Use empty function initializers, fixes unused warnings.
f1625550 — Lubosz Sarnecki 2 years ago
vik: Use struct and array initializers.

Remove vikInitializers.
b1a007ac — Lubosz Sarnecki 2 years ago
vikDevice: Formatting.

vikTexture: remove TODO.
71b2d876 — Lubosz Sarnecki 2 years ago
vik: Fix sign issues and other warnings.

vikDevice: Fix clang warnings.

vikDistortion: Fix warnings.

vikTextOverlay: Add missing std header.

vikNode: Add missing includes.
3d02f88f — Ryan Pavlik 3 years ago
Improve build system.

Also keeps binaries out of the source tree.
a6e873a6 — Lubosz Sarnecki 3 years ago
window: direct: Check if any non-desktop outputs are available.
92db9ed6 — Lubosz Sarnecki 3 years ago
window: direct: Check if output has modes available.
3c90772a — Lubosz Sarnecki 3 years ago
vik: Fix clang warnings.
a73a9d56 — Lubosz Sarnecki 3 years ago
window: Remove KHR Display back end.
e0599a86 — Lubosz Sarnecki 3 years ago
window: directMode: Add direct mode window back end using XCB display enumeration.
Next